The book block is the whole of the matter of a book once it is bound and ready for the final stages of completion. This is my ~ modern ~ understanding, suitable for this page on this site. There might be confusion with other definitions ~ noted at the foot of this page.
The block will require attention to the back ~ the swell ~ trimming ~ attaching the boards ~ covering them ~ and finishing.
